rate of change y=5x+10

Answers

Answer:

5

Step-by-step explanation:

The equation [tex]y=5x+10[/tex] is given in slope-intercept form. Slope-intercept form is a way of writing the equation of a line in the format [tex]y=mx+b[/tex], such that the coefficient of the parameter (x) is the slope, and constant (b) is the y-intercept. What that essentially means is,

[tex]y = mx + b\\\\m=slope\\b = y-intercept.[/tex]

The slope of a line is its rate of change, and the y-intercept is where the graph of the line intersects the y-axis. One can apply this knowledge here by saying that, the equation [tex]y=5x+10[/tex] is given in the slope-intercept form, and the coefficient ([tex]m[/tex]) equals ([tex]5[/tex]), therefore the slope is ([tex]5[/tex]).

Find the area of a sector with a central angle of 7.2 radians and a radius of 14 units

Please include steps

Answers

Answer:

[tex]\boxed {\boxed {\sf a= 705.6 \ units^2 }}[/tex]

Step-by-step explanation:

Since we are given the central angle in radians, we should use this formula for the sector area:

[tex]a=\frac{1}{2}r^2 \theta[/tex]

where r is the radius and θ is the angle in radians.

The radius is 14 units and the angle is 7.2 radians.

[tex]r= 14 \ units \\\theta= 7.2[/tex]

Substitute the values into the formula.

[tex]a= \frac{1}{2} (14 \ units)^2 (7.2)[/tex]

Solve the exponent.

(14 units)²= 14 units* 14 units =196 units²

[tex]a=\frac{ 1}{2} (196 \ units^2)(7.2)[/tex]

[tex]a=\frac{ 1}{2}(1411.2 \ units^2)[/tex]

Multiply by 1/2 or divide by 2.

[tex]a= 705.6 \ units^2[/tex]

The area of the sector is 705.6 square units.
